Follow all the latest updates from the Monaco Grand Prix as Max Verstappen starts from pole despite Charles Leclerc winning yesterday’s qualifying. Leclerc’s Ferrari crashed in the final moments of the session, causing it to be red flagged and locking in his pole win, but mechanical problems as a result of the incident have meant a devastated Leclerc cannot race today, and it will be Verstappen’s Red Bull on the front of the grid with a presentable change to close the gap to Lewis Hamilton at the top of the standings.

Hamilton meanwhile starts seventh on the grid after a very disappointing qualifying. Asked yesterday whether he feared the next race in Azerbaijan could see a repeat, Hamilton shot back: “Not if I can help it. There will be some tough discussions that I’ll have with my engineers, tonight or maybe after the weekend, because there’s things that should have been done that haven’t been done.”
